The RoadScope Survey Workflow
Professional route surveying follows a structured workflow that ensures comprehensive data collection and permit-ready documentation.
Phase 1: Pre-Survey Planning
Route Identification โ Work with your client or operations team to identify the intended route. Obtain any existing route files or directions.
Regulatory Research โ Identify jurisdiction requirements, known restrictions, and permit office expectations for the route corridor.
Equipment Preparation โ Ensure your survey equipment is calibrated and charged. Test data connections before heading to the field.
Phase 2: Field Survey
Systematic Coverage โ Drive the route in the direction of intended travel. Stop at every potential constraint point.
Multi-Point Measurements โ Take measurements at multiple points across the lane for accurate clearance documentation.
Photo Documentation โ Capture wide-angle context and close-up detail photos at every POI.
Phase 3: Data Processing
Import & Validation โ Upload field data to RoadScope. Review automated validation flags for potential issues.
Constraint Modeling โ Verify that all constraints are properly categorized and linked to the route.
Phase 4: Report Generation
Internal Review โ Generate a Quick Report for internal review before client delivery.
Permit Package โ Create Full Reports with all supporting documentation for permit applications.
